Re entry to Thailand

Featured Replies

Hi,

 

Trying to understand all the visa rules but unable to find my answer.  I will be traveling to Thailand from Canada for 14 days.  Within those 14 days, am I allowed to  leave Thailand by air to neighboring country and re entering Thailand by air before returning to Canada from Thailand on the existing entry visa without requiring a re entry visa.  Hope this makes sense.

 

Thanks in advance.

 

 

If you are traveling on a Canadian passport you don't need a visa to enter Thailand and will get visa free entry stamp which allows you to stay in the country for up to 30 days. You will have no problem visiting neighboring countries and re-entering Thailand if traveling by air.

no need for a re-entry permit, just a fresh visa exempt entry each visit will be fine for you.
